About the Role
This is a high-impact leadership role responsible for driving the success of YMCA branch operations and programs. You’ll lead teams, oversee day-to-day operations, and shape innovative strategies that strengthen community through youth development, healthy living, and social responsibility.
This role is hands-on, fast-paced, and highly visible—you’ll be equally focused on people, programs, and performance.
What You’ll Do
- Lead day-to-day operations across assigned branch(es) and program areas
- Set and execute strategic and operational goals aligned with YMCA mission
- Oversee membership, programs, marketing, facilities, and staff development
- Manage budgets, financial performance, and growth initiatives
- Build and maintain community partnerships and collaborations
- Develop and support high-performing teams and volunteer leaders
- Ensure safety, risk management, and emergency preparedness
- Drive program innovation, quality, and measurable outcomes

Our benefits include access to UnitedHealthcare Medical coverage, along with complimentary dental and vision care for employees. Additionally, we provide free Long-Term Disability (LTD) and Life Insurance coverage, safeguarding you and your loved ones. We understand the importance of work-life balance, which is why we offer a generous Paid Time Off (PTO) policy, allowing you to recharge and enjoy quality time with your loved ones. Planning for your future is essential, and we're committed to helping you build a secure retirement. That's why we proudly offer a 12% employer contribution to your retirement savings, ensuring a brighter tomorrow. Your well-being is our priority, and our benefits reflect our dedication to supporting you every step of the way. We encourage our staff to take full advantage of our facilities. Full-time employees receive a complimentary family membership, along with 50% off most of our programs.
